The Vita™ Load Navigator®

A next-generation lifting system designed to eliminate taglines, reduce injury risk and dramatically improve lifting efficiency.

The remotely controlled VLN integrates advanced motion sensors, GPS, INS and aerospace grade propulsion technology to control and navigate loads with pinpoint precision and provide autonomous correction for load drift caused by wind.

Case Study

John Holland: Penrith Stadium

Tier-1 Project Success

Traditional tagline methods forced crew members into the high-risk danger zone. By integrating the VLN, John Holland achieved hands-off load management while significantly exceeding projected lifting targets.

Target 8 Lifts Per Day
Actual 13 Lifts Achieved
Gain +40% Lift Efficiency

*Results captured during precast plats installation phase. Efficiency gains based on comparison against initial project baseline schedules.

Eliminate Danger Zones Millimetre-precise orientation control removes the need for manual intervention, keeping ground crews in safe zones.
Schedule Certainty High-wind stability allowed operations to continue where legacy methods would have faced downtime.

Precision Control

Operational Efficiency

The VLN provides unmatched load stability and lifting effeciency by combining automated stabilisation with intelligent memory and manual override for complex maneuvers.

Hold Heading Automatically counteracts wind gusts and centrifugal force to lock the load in a fixed compass orientation during slewing.
2x Heading Memory Pre-set coordinates to allow the load to automatically rotate to the exact pitch required for bolting or placement.
Direct Control Responsive pendant control for the operator to fine-tune rotation during delicate assemblies in congested corridors.
